Venezuela’s Supreme Court made a decision. They fined TikTok $10 million. The reason is that TikTok did not stop viral challenges. These challenges caused the deaths of three children.
The court said TikTok has to pay the fine. They have to pay it to the National Communications Commission. The money will be used to help the families of the children who died. The court also wants TikTok to open an office in Venezuela.
The court made this decision because of a complaint. A group of people complained that TikTok was not doing enough to stop viral challenges. These challenges are hurting children. The group wanted the court to do something to stop TikTok.
Venezuela’s President, Nicolás Maduro, is not happy with TikTok. He said that TikTok is not doing enough to stop viral challenges. He wants TikTok to remove these challenges from the platform. The court’s decision is a result of the President’s concerns.

The Venezuelan government has taken action against social media platforms before. They blocked access to the social network X for 10 days. This was because the owner of X, Elon Musk, said something that the government did not like. Many Venezuelans use special software to get around the block.
